摘要
This paper compares laboratory measurements of the vortex-induced vibrations of a riser in a stepped current with blind predictions obtained with I I different numerical models. Results are included oil in-line and transverse displacements and curvatures, and dominant frequencies. In general, empirical models were more successful at predicting cross-flow displacements and Curvatures than Current codes based oil CFD. Overall ratios between predictions and measurements of cross-now displacements were around 95% and 75%, respectively. Predictions of cross-flow curvatures were more scattered, and almost all were unconservative. In-line vortex-induced curvatures, which may cause as much damage as cross-flow curvatures, could not be computed by any of the empirically based codes, and in general those based oil CFD were in very poor agreement with the measurements.
